| Pipeline Telemetry System |
 |
ProtoLink designed and fabricated three enclosures housing Koyo PLCs to detect
flow rate discrepancies between each end of a pipeline located on the eastern
shore of the Caspian Sea. On both ends of the pipeline, the system polls an
Omni6000 flow computer via Modbus to collect flow data. Data was telemetered
between these sites and a third location using Microwave Data Systems MDS 4310
radio transceivers and the DirectNET protocol. The system presents data to the
user in both Russian and English via a Triton Technologies display panel.
In delivering this solar-powered system, ProtoLink was responsible for all
hardware, software, and integration, including all panels, drawings, and PLC
code development. To address similar functionality requirements at the three
locations, ProtoLink developed self-configuring PLC code, thereby eliminating
the need for individual control programs for each site and simplifying system
maintenance.
